SlideShare a Scribd company logo
1 of 2
public class C_Naturales<br />    {<br />      #region atributos<br />        int Numero;<br />      #endregion<br />        #region propiedades<br />        public int P_numero<br />    {<br />        get{return Numero;}<br />        set{Numero =value; }<br />        #endregion<br />    }<br />      #region metodos<br />      public  int sumar_digitos()<br />        {<br />            int sd = 0;<br />            while (Numero > 0)<br />            {<br />                sd = sd + (Numero % 10);<br />                Numero = Numero / 10;<br />            }<br />            return sd;<br />        }<br />        public int contarpares()<br />        {<br />            int CP = 0;<br />            while (Numero > 0) <br />            {<br />                if (((Numero % 10) % 2) == 0)<br />                {<br />                    CP++;<br />                }<br />                Numero = Numero / 10;<br />            }<br />            return CP;<br />        }<br />      #endregion<br />    }<br />}<br />COMO LLAMAR EN EL BUTTON<br />public partial class Form1 : Form<br />    {<br />        public Form1()<br />        {<br />            InitializeComponent();<br />        }<br />        C_Naturales num=new C_Naturales();<br />        private void button1_Click(object sender, EventArgs e)<br />        {<br />            num.P_numero = Convert.ToInt16(textBox1.Text);<br />            int n = num.sumar_digitos();<br />            MessageBox.Show(Convert.ToString(n));<br />        }<br />        private void button2_Click(object sender, EventArgs e)<br />        {<br />            num.P_numero = Convert.ToInt32(textBox1.Text);<br />            int n = num.contarpares();<br />            MessageBox.Show(Convert.ToString(n));<br />        }<br />    }<br />}<br />
Public class c

More Related Content

What's hot (18)

Practica 4 errores
Practica 4 erroresPractica 4 errores
Practica 4 errores
 
Vcs12
Vcs12Vcs12
Vcs12
 
Manual de practicas
Manual de practicasManual de practicas
Manual de practicas
 
Practico Nº 2
Practico Nº 2Practico Nº 2
Practico Nº 2
 
Kelompok 2.6
Kelompok 2.6Kelompok 2.6
Kelompok 2.6
 
Netb si and
Netb si andNetb si and
Netb si and
 
Tugas4
Tugas4Tugas4
Tugas4
 
Retornan y no reciben
Retornan y no recibenRetornan y no reciben
Retornan y no reciben
 
Var
VarVar
Var
 
Kelompok 2.5
Kelompok 2.5Kelompok 2.5
Kelompok 2.5
 
Passato
PassatoPassato
Passato
 
Simulacion - Algoritmo congruencial cuadratico
Simulacion - Algoritmo congruencial cuadraticoSimulacion - Algoritmo congruencial cuadratico
Simulacion - Algoritmo congruencial cuadratico
 
programa Polinomio de newton
programa Polinomio  de newtonprograma Polinomio  de newton
programa Polinomio de newton
 
Bcsl 033 data and file structures lab s1-2
Bcsl 033 data and file structures lab s1-2Bcsl 033 data and file structures lab s1-2
Bcsl 033 data and file structures lab s1-2
 
Vcs6
Vcs6Vcs6
Vcs6
 
Java Week2(B) Notepad
Java Week2(B)   NotepadJava Week2(B)   Notepad
Java Week2(B) Notepad
 
Kelompok 2.6
Kelompok 2.6Kelompok 2.6
Kelompok 2.6
 
Mcm
McmMcm
Mcm
 

Viewers also liked

12 informacion técnica
12 informacion técnica12 informacion técnica
12 informacion técnicaalex246
 
Diseño Conceptual de la Base de Datos
Diseño Conceptual de la Base de DatosDiseño Conceptual de la Base de Datos
Diseño Conceptual de la Base de Datosguest6b9a87
 
Luis orlando porras
Luis orlando porrasLuis orlando porras
Luis orlando porraslucholopg
 
Teresa ramirez carrillo
Teresa ramirez carrilloTeresa ramirez carrillo
Teresa ramirez carrilloTeresita C
 
中国Pe与Vc专刊061期
中国Pe与Vc专刊061期中国Pe与Vc专刊061期
中国Pe与Vc专刊061期eJnnn
 
01 configuración de ips
01 configuración de ips01 configuración de ips
01 configuración de ipswalterloayza
 
Administrar el almacenamiento de datos
Administrar el almacenamiento de datosAdministrar el almacenamiento de datos
Administrar el almacenamiento de datosmiguel17189
 
Jair navarro rojas... pantallasos de examen practico
Jair navarro rojas...  pantallasos de examen practicoJair navarro rojas...  pantallasos de examen practico
Jair navarro rojas... pantallasos de examen practicoJair Navarro
 
Medios de conexion de las computadoras
Medios de conexion de las computadorasMedios de conexion de las computadoras
Medios de conexion de las computadorasmaradiago
 
Vegetación+ Cartografía
Vegetación+ CartografíaVegetación+ Cartografía
Vegetación+ CartografíaPrimavera Cero
 

Viewers also liked (20)

6a5
6a56a5
6a5
 
12 informacion técnica
12 informacion técnica12 informacion técnica
12 informacion técnica
 
Diseño Conceptual de la Base de Datos
Diseño Conceptual de la Base de DatosDiseño Conceptual de la Base de Datos
Diseño Conceptual de la Base de Datos
 
Luis orlando porras
Luis orlando porrasLuis orlando porras
Luis orlando porras
 
Teresa ramirez carrillo
Teresa ramirez carrilloTeresa ramirez carrillo
Teresa ramirez carrillo
 
Teclado
TecladoTeclado
Teclado
 
中国Pe与Vc专刊061期
中国Pe与Vc专刊061期中国Pe与Vc专刊061期
中国Pe与Vc专刊061期
 
小学生の読解支援に向けた語釈文による換言
小学生の読解支援に向けた語釈文による換言小学生の読解支援に向けた語釈文による換言
小学生の読解支援に向けた語釈文による換言
 
01 configuración de ips
01 configuración de ips01 configuración de ips
01 configuración de ips
 
Bloque 3.cmap
Bloque 3.cmapBloque 3.cmap
Bloque 3.cmap
 
Critique of my Work
Critique of my WorkCritique of my Work
Critique of my Work
 
Administrar el almacenamiento de datos
Administrar el almacenamiento de datosAdministrar el almacenamiento de datos
Administrar el almacenamiento de datos
 
Initial Ideas
Initial IdeasInitial Ideas
Initial Ideas
 
Presentación1
Presentación1Presentación1
Presentación1
 
Jair navarro rojas... pantallasos de examen practico
Jair navarro rojas...  pantallasos de examen practicoJair navarro rojas...  pantallasos de examen practico
Jair navarro rojas... pantallasos de examen practico
 
6c11
6c116c11
6c11
 
Imagenes laboratorio
Imagenes laboratorioImagenes laboratorio
Imagenes laboratorio
 
Memorial
MemorialMemorial
Memorial
 
Medios de conexion de las computadoras
Medios de conexion de las computadorasMedios de conexion de las computadoras
Medios de conexion de las computadoras
 
Vegetación+ Cartografía
Vegetación+ CartografíaVegetación+ Cartografía
Vegetación+ Cartografía
 

More from onlyhenry

Procesuales np parcialnp2nfextras
Procesuales np parcialnp2nfextrasProcesuales np parcialnp2nfextras
Procesuales np parcialnp2nfextrasonlyhenry
 
Public string sacar
Public string sacarPublic string sacar
Public string sacaronlyhenry
 
Public string sacar
Public string sacarPublic string sacar
Public string sacaronlyhenry
 

More from onlyhenry (6)

Notas
NotasNotas
Notas
 
Procesuales np parcialnp2nfextras
Procesuales np parcialnp2nfextrasProcesuales np parcialnp2nfextras
Procesuales np parcialnp2nfextras
 
Llamada
LlamadaLlamada
Llamada
 
Public string sacar
Public string sacarPublic string sacar
Public string sacar
 
Public string sacar
Public string sacarPublic string sacar
Public string sacar
 
Unit unit1
Unit unit1Unit unit1
Unit unit1
 

Public class c

  • 1. public class C_Naturales<br /> {<br /> #region atributos<br /> int Numero;<br /> #endregion<br /> #region propiedades<br /> public int P_numero<br /> {<br /> get{return Numero;}<br /> set{Numero =value; }<br /> #endregion<br /> }<br /> #region metodos<br /> public int sumar_digitos()<br /> {<br /> int sd = 0;<br /> while (Numero > 0)<br /> {<br /> sd = sd + (Numero % 10);<br /> Numero = Numero / 10;<br /> }<br /> return sd;<br /> }<br /> public int contarpares()<br /> {<br /> int CP = 0;<br /> while (Numero > 0) <br /> {<br /> if (((Numero % 10) % 2) == 0)<br /> {<br /> CP++;<br /> }<br /> Numero = Numero / 10;<br /> }<br /> return CP;<br /> }<br /> #endregion<br /> }<br />}<br />COMO LLAMAR EN EL BUTTON<br />public partial class Form1 : Form<br /> {<br /> public Form1()<br /> {<br /> InitializeComponent();<br /> }<br /> C_Naturales num=new C_Naturales();<br /> private void button1_Click(object sender, EventArgs e)<br /> {<br /> num.P_numero = Convert.ToInt16(textBox1.Text);<br /> int n = num.sumar_digitos();<br /> MessageBox.Show(Convert.ToString(n));<br /> }<br /> private void button2_Click(object sender, EventArgs e)<br /> {<br /> num.P_numero = Convert.ToInt32(textBox1.Text);<br /> int n = num.contarpares();<br /> MessageBox.Show(Convert.ToString(n));<br /> }<br /> }<br />}<br />